Brachydactyly, Type A3, also known as brachydactyly type a3, is related to neurodevelopmental, jaw, eye, and digital syndrome and robin sequence with distinctive facial appearance and brachydactyly. An important gene associated with Brachydactyly, Type A3 is HOXD13 (Homeobox D13), and among its related pathways/superpathways is COPI-independent Golgi-to-ER retrograde traffic. Affiliated tissues include heart and bone, and related phenotypes are clinodactyly of the 5th finger and cone-shaped epiphysis
